Background: Children who use playground facilities are exposed to potential risks due to the high
concentration of heavy metals contained in the finishing materials of facilities in children's playgrounds.
Objectives: The purpose of this study was to investigate the concentration of heavy metals in the finishing
materials of outdoor children's playgrounds where harmful heavy metals exist in Gwangju and to conduct
human risk assessment for children and adults by age to find the risks and limitations.
Methods: The bottom and top layers of double-painted paint were peeled off and collected together from the
finishing materials of children's play facilities such as slides, swings, and seesaws in 147 children's parks in
Gwangju. Heavy metals were analyzed using ICP-OES, etc., and human risk assessment was performed using
the concentrations of heavy metals.
Results: Based on 1.0E-04, which requires legal regulation, CTE was found to pose a carcinogenic risk for
preschool children and no carcinogenic risk for the rest of the age groups. However, RME showed that both
men and women of all ages had a carcinogenic risk. For reference, when the carcinogenic risk was based on
1.0E-06, CTE was found to pose a carcinogenic risk from infants to elementary school students, and RME
was found to have a carcinogenic risk in all age groups. It was judged that there is a non-carcinogenic risk if
the non-carcinogenic risk exceeds 1 based on the hazard index (HI) 1. In CTE, there was no non-carcinogenic
risk, and RME for preschooler males (1.49E+00) and females (1.56E+00) were found to have non-carcinogenic
risk.
Conclusions: This study was meaningful in that it examines the differences in the current management of
heavy metals concentration standards and potential carcinogenic and non-carcinogenic risks to the human
body and discusses the relationship between heavy metals and human health effects.
